A record-breaking number of journalists and bloggers have entered this year's Orwell Prize.

According to a release from the organisers of the event, 87 journalists and 206 bloggers have been entered for the prestigious prize, along with a record-equalling 212 books.

The awards, which offer a Journalism Prize, Blog Prize and Book Prize will now whittle entrants down to longlists to be announced on 30 March.

Shortlists will be announced on 26 April and the winners, who will each receive £3,000, will be revealed at an awards ceremony in Westminster on 18 May.

This year's event has a poverty theme, marking the 75th anniversary of George Orwell's journey to Wigan Pier, with each of his diary entries from the journey to be published on a blog by the Orwell Prize 75 years after they were first written.
